For if a man think himself to be something, when he is nothing, he deceiveth himself.

General references

Bible References

If

Galatians 2:6
But from those who were reputed to be somewhatwhatever they were, it matters not to me, (God accepteth no mans person,) for to me those in reputation communicated nothing new.
Luke 18:11
The Pharisee stood and prayed by himself thus: O God, I thank thee that I am not as the rest of men, extortioners, unjust, adulterers, or even as this publican.
Romans 12:3
For through the grace given to me I warn every one among you, not to think of himself more highly than he ought to think, but to think soberly, according to the measure of faith which God hath imparted to each.
1 Corinthians 3:18
Let no one deceive himself; if any one thinketh himself wise among you in this world, let him become a fool, that he may become wise.
1 Corinthians 8:2
if any one think that he knoweth anything, he knoweth nothing yet, as he ought to know;

When

1 Corinthians 13:2
And though I have the gift of prophecy, and understand all mysteries and all knowledge, and though I have all faith, so as to remove mountains, and have not love, I am nothing.
2 Corinthians 3:5
not that we are able of ourselves to think anything, as from ourselves; but our ability is from God;
2 Corinthians 12:11
I have become a fool; it is ye that compelled me. For I ought to have been commended by you; for in nothing was I behind the very foremost apostles, though I am nothing.

He deceiveth

1 Corinthians 3:18
Let no one deceive himself; if any one thinketh himself wise among you in this world, let him become a fool, that he may become wise.
2 Timothy 3:13
But evil men and impostors will wax worse and worse, deceiving and being deceived.
James 1:22
But be doers of the word, and not hearers only, deceiving yourselves.
1 John 1:8
If we say that we have no sin, we deceive ourselves, and the truth is not in us.
